HERITY (Dublin) - January 23, 2016, (peacefully), after a short illness bravely borne, Michael, Professor Emeritus, University College Dublin, beloved husband of Berna and loving father of Michael, Bairbre, Niall and Emer; sadly missed by his sisters Ita and Kay, daughters-in-law Caroline and Emma, sons-in-law Brian and Andrew, grandchildren, extended family and friends. Removal today (Tuesday) to St. Mary's Star of the Sea Church, Sandymount arriving at 5pm. Funeral Mass tomorrow (Wednesday) at 10 o'clock followed by burial in Shanganagh Cemetery. Family flowers only please. Donations, if desired to St. Vincent de Paul (www.svp.ie) Or Fr. Peter McVerry Trust (www.pmvtrust.ie).Ar dheis Dé go raibh a anam dílis
